What will the weather in Don Benito be like during my vacation?
July and August are typically the warmest months in Don Benito when the average temp is 79°F. January and February are the coldest months when the average temperature is 50°F. October and December are the months with the most rain.

Things to do in Don Benito for first time

A three-day trip to Don Benito offers a delightful blend of natural parks, tranquil lakes, and scenic forests, perfect for outdoor enthusiasts. Explore hiking trails, enjoy birdwatching, and soak in the serene landscapes, making it an ideal destination for relaxation and adventure in a picturesque setting. Here's a quick itinerary to make the most of your trip to Don Benito:

  • Day 1: Begin your exploration at the ancient Medellín Roman Bridge, a marvel of engineering that offers stunning views of the surrounding landscape. Next, make your way to Medellín Castle, where you can wander through its impressive ruins and soak in panoramic vistas of the region. To wrap up your day, visit the Saint Martin Church, a beautiful example of local architecture that provides a serene atmosphere to reflect on your experiences.
  • Day 2: Start your day at the Roman Theater of Medellín, where you can immerse yourself in the rich history of this ancient site. Following that, head to the Cornalvo Dam, a perfect spot for a leisurely stroll and enjoying nature. Conclude your day by visiting the Hernán Cortés Monument, a significant landmark that pays tribute to the famous explorer, allowing you to delve deeper into the historical context of the area.
  • Day 3: Kick off your adventures at the Dolmen Magacela, a fascinating archaeological site that showcases prehistoric burial practices. Afterward, make your way to Orellana Beach, where you can relax by the water or take part in various water activities. Finally, explore the natural beauty of Cornalvo Natural Park, a perfect location for hiking and enjoying the diverse flora and fauna that Extremadura has to offer.

Best time to go to Don Benito

Don Benito exper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 46.6°F (8.1°C), while August is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 82.0°F (27.8°C). October tends to be the wettest month. The peak travel months to visit Don Benito are April, July, and September, which see a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, accompanied by dry to light rainfall. In contrast, October to December are ideal if you're looking for a calmer vacation, marked by light r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.
